Earlier this week came word of that new underground pop-up concept in the works, and here now fresh new details. Yesterday Feast shed light on the concept's name, Test Kitchen, which was organized by underground supperclub Boyz Night Out co-founder Brian Saltsburg, in conjunction with Mo-Chica's Ricardo Zarate, restaurateurs Bill and Elizabeth Chait, and restaurateur Stephane Bombet. Basically this pop-up concept runs for about a month and a half, drawing LA's top culinary talent, both in the kitchen and behind the bar. What can one expect to taste here? Well, the Umami/Red Medicine team is onboard and Adam Fleischman will preview the menu from an entirely new concept he plans to launch in LA. That plus tastes from his forthcoming Red Medicine -- chef Jordan Kahn will take over the kitchen from August 18-22. On August 18, look for an all-star stellar bar lineup including Red Medicine's Noah Ellis and Matthew Doerr, plus Julian Cox, and Joel Black all mixing and muddling their way though the night. Many of the participating names are still yet to be confirmed, but on August 24 Ricardo Zarate, cooking for one night only, will preview eats from a new Peruvian concept he's honing. Think Mo-Chica, but completely new dishes, and Nancy Silverton's right hand woman, Amy Pressman will handle desserts.
Another night includes a group of top LA sous chefs, and rumor has it that Walter Manzke has claimed an evening as well. Will he test out a concept from his eagerly anticipated restuarant which is NOT in K-town? We shall have to wait and see.
